## Sweeper: retention-reaper

Runs nightly at 02:10 UTC, deletes records past policy age in the Coldvault tier. Dry-run flag: `--plan`. Never run against the `legal-hold` namespace. Logs ship to Graywell; check there first on failure. Restarting mid-sweep is safe — it is idempotent. The sweeper authenticates to the Coldvault admin API using the key that follows.

API key for bageg-kajef: vxb2-ss

Deep-link routing on Fernpath Mobile requires an active signing account. If the reviewer account locks during route-map validation, use the recovery console, not a fresh seat — route approvals are seat-bound. Confirm identity with the on-call lead, then re-run the link audit. The console prompt accepts only the recovery passphrase shown below.

recovery phrase for tafop-fawep: zorwyn-ulaox

Runbook: Sketchloom account recovery (undo/redo service)

If a user's undo/redo history desyncs, the Sketchloom history service rebuilds the stack from the event log. Recovery requires an admin session on the history node. Verify the user's workspace first, then run the rebuild script. The script prompts for the service recovery passphrase; use the one below:

unlock words, bawef-kahap: sorax-sorir-quenys-aldok

Visitor Policy Addendum — Night Shift, Orvane Building

The roof-terrace door on Level 6 continues to jam in cold weather; Facilities expects a repair next month. Visitors are not permitted on the terrace after 21:00 under any circumstances. If the door is found wedged open, close it firmly and log the time in the night book. Should you need to check the terrace is clear during rounds, enter through the east stairwell and keep the door propped with the latch bar only. The override code for the stairwell reader is listed below.

door code, tajof-kageg: bdg-QVDCE-3

Night-shift staff: Floor 4 of the Tellhaven Building opens this week. After 21:00, access is via the rear stairwell only; the lifts are locked out overnight during the settling period. Complete a walk-through of the new floor once per shift and log it. The stairwell keypad accepts the code below.

badge for yahop-fawep: bdg-XBKXI-68071